Subject:  OPERATOR LICENSING EXAMINATIONS (Generic Letter 86-14) 

To update the schedules you provided in response to Generic Letter 85-18, 
please provide the best estimate of your needs for operator licensing 
examinations for FY 1987, FY 1988, FY 1989, and FY 1990 (October 1 to 
September 30 of each year). In addition, please identify the dates for your 
scheduled requalification examinations and anticipated number of 
examinations and dates for each licensing examination site visit. This 
information is needed to plan our resource requirements consistent with your 
operator licensing needs. 

Because of continued budget limitations, we will attempt to limit 
examinations to two visits per site each year. To meet this goal the 
regional offices may be required to redistribute the requested facility 
operator examination visits across the entire fiscal year to even out the 
examination workload and eliminate high demand periods. Therefore, your 
submittal of this schedule does not guarantee the number or date of 
examinations requested. However, a best estimate of your needs for 
examinations will allow us to propose budget modifications, if necessary. 
Please keep us informed of significant changes in your estimates as they 
occur, so we can keep our data base current. 

Your schedules, in the enclosed suggested formats, should be returned to Mr.
Bruce Boger, Chief, Operator Licensing Branch, AR-5221, Washington, DC 
20555, with a courtesy copy to the appropriate Regional Administrator by 
October 1, 1986. We appreciate your assistance. If you have any questions 
concerning this request or your response, please call Mr. Boger at (301) 
492-4868.
